The Ultimate Buying Guide: Choosing Your Rated Cordless Reciprocating Saw
A cordless reciprocating saw is a powerful tool. It helps you cut through tough stuff like wood, metal, and even plastic. Choosing the right one makes your projects much easier. This guide helps you pick the best “rated” cordless saw for your needs.
1. Key Features to Look For
When shopping, focus on these important parts of the saw.
Power and Voltage
Cordless saws run on batteries. Look at the voltage (V). Most good saws use 18V or 20V batteries. Higher voltage usually means more power. More power helps you cut thicker materials faster.
Stroke Rate (Speed)
This is how fast the blade moves back and forth. It is measured in Strokes Per Minute (SPM). Good saws offer variable speed. You can set a slow speed for delicate cuts or a fast speed (often over 3,000 SPM) for quick demolition.
Stroke Length
This is how far the blade moves on each stroke. Longer stroke length (usually 1 inch or more) lets you cut bigger pieces of wood or thicker pipes in one go. Shorter strokes are better for detailed work.
Tool-Free Blade Change
This is a lifesaver. A good saw lets you switch blades without needing a wrench. This saves time when you move from cutting wood to cutting metal.
2. Important Materials and Build Quality
The materials used determine how long your saw lasts and how well it handles tough jobs.
Motor Durability
Look for brushless motors if possible. Brushless motors last longer and use battery power more efficiently than older brushed motors. They often mean a higher quality tool.
Housing and Grip
The body of the saw should feel solid. Heavy-duty plastic or metal housing protects the motor. A rubberized grip keeps the saw steady in your hand, even when it vibrates a lot.
Blade Compatibility
Ensure the saw accepts standard universal shank blades. This means you can buy many different types of blades easily.
3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ality
Quality is often found in the small details.
Vibration Control
Reciprocating saws shake a lot. Better saws have features that reduce vibration. Less vibration means less user fatigue. It also helps you make straighter cuts.
Orbital Action
Some saws have an orbital setting. This moves the blade in a slight arc. Orbital action speeds up rough cutting in wood, but you should turn it off for clean metal cuts. This feature increases versatility.
Depth of Cut Rating
Check the manufacturer’s rating for the maximum depth they expect you to cut in wood and metal. A poorly rated saw might struggle with common materials, reducing its usefulness.
4. User Experience and Use Cases
Think about what you plan to use the saw for most often.
Demolition Work
If you are tearing down old walls or structures, you need high power and speed (high SPM). Weight is less important than raw cutting ability here.
Plumbing and Electrical Work
These jobs require precision and the ability to switch between materials often. Variable speed control and quick blade changes become very important for these detailed tasks.
Comfort and Weight
If you hold the saw overhead for long periods, a lighter saw is better. Test how the balance feels in the store. A well-balanced saw feels less heavy than it actually is.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) about Cordless Reciprocating Saws
Q: What does “Rated” mean when talking about these saws?
A: “Rated” usually refers to the saw’s performance specifications that the company guarantees, like its maximum cutting depth or speed. A well-rated saw meets high standards.
Q: Can I use a cordless reciprocating saw for fine woodworking?
A: Generally, no. Reciprocating saws are rough-cutting tools, often called “Sawzalls.” They create rough edges. Use a jigsaw or circular saw for fine woodworking.
Q: How long should the battery last during heavy use?
A: Battery life depends on the Ah (Amp-hour) rating of the battery and how hard you push the saw. A good 5.0Ah battery might last an hour of continuous, heavy cutting.
Q: Is a brushless motor really worth the extra money?
A: Yes, most experts agree. Brushless motors run cooler, use less battery power, and last much longer than older brushed motors. They offer better long-term value.
Q: What is the main difference between stroke length and stroke rate?
A: Stroke length is the distance the blade travels in one move. Stroke rate is how many moves it makes every minute. Longer length cuts deeper; higher rate cuts faster.
Q: Do I need a saw with orbital action?
A: You do not *need* it, but it is helpful. Orbital action speeds up rough cutting in wood, but you must turn it off for clean cuts in metal or plastic.
Q: How do I keep my blades sharp?
A: You don’t sharpen reciprocating saw blades; you replace them. They are inexpensive consumables designed to wear out when cutting hard materials.
Q: Can I cut concrete with a standard reciprocating saw blade?
A: No. You need special carbide-tipped blades designed specifically for masonry or concrete. Standard wood or metal blades will break immediately.
Q: How important is the shoe adjustment on this type of saw?
A: The shoe (or foot) rests against the material. Adjusting it helps you control the depth of the cut and keeps the blade stable. It improves accuracy significantly.
Q: Should I buy a bare tool or a kit?
A: If you already own batteries and a charger for that brand (like DeWalt or Milwaukee), buy the “bare tool” to save money. If you are starting new, buy the full kit.
